1. Try Not to Panic
If you’ve done an initial search for “DJ services near me”, you may be ready to hit the panic button. Likely, this search will result in a list of DJs in your area, but the results may be conspicuously sparse or filled with clutter, unrelated to weddings. The trouble with searching “DJ services near me” or even “affordable DJs near me” is these phrases seldom deliver comprehensive results.
Instead, to find an inclusive list of local DJs, try searching the term “wedding DJ”, along with a broad description of your location. For example, if you are in Detroit, Michigan, try a search for “wedding DJs Detroit” for a more finely tuned list of local DJs.
2. Go Wide, Then Narrow
Once you’ve added the word “wedding” and a broad description of your location to your internet search, you may feel that you’ve cast a wide net. You may have a long — maybe even overwhelming — list of local DJs to sift through. But how do you know where to start? How do you go from 40 options to the top five?
A good way to narrow your field is to use a more nuanced search. Maybe you and your bride or groom-to-be have your hearts set on a specific wedding service that could help refine your search. Maybe you’ve always dreamt of drone videography, for example, as a cinematic way to capture the highlights of your wedding day.
In this case, you could add the phrase “drone videography” to your search for a local DJ. Remember, the first listings returned are often paid advertisements. These companies are very likely local DJs, but they may or may not match your specific search. Scroll down a little further to see the organic (unpaid) listings that best match your criteria.
Similarly, you can use other wedding services to explore local DJs — think wedding photo booths, wedding uplighting, or wedding videography — to help filter through a long list of local DJs and focus on a handful of top contenders.
3. Go By Industry Recommendations
Another shortcut to finding the top local DJs is to think like an industry professional. The wedding industry is both large and well-organized. While you will always have local vendors who gain a strong reputation within a smaller community, there are plenty of wedding vendors who earn recognition more widely.
To find a list of vetted professionals, for example, check out websites such as The Knot, which categorize vendors by state and city. Look for local DJs who have been awarded their Best of Weddings award, or even their Best of Weddings – Hall of Fame. Starting your search this way will allow you to begin with some of the industry’s top performers.
Similarly, you can use the experience of other couples as your guide. Websites such as Wedding Wire help you to plan and execute your wedding, using recommended vendors. Look for a local DJ that has received a Couples’ Choice Award. This customer-driven award is based on the honest, unbiased experiences of others.
4. Word of Mouth for the Win
Of course, one of the best ways to search for local DJs isn’t related to web searches at all. The age-old exercise of word-of-mouth referrals is an excellent way to supplement your research. If you find yourself attending weddings while you happen to be looking for vendors yourself, you will have a front-row view of their services.
Chances are, however, in that short window between picking your wedding date/venue and securing a local DJ, you won’t be the guest at enough weddings to curate a list of potential vendors. Still, word-of-mouth referrals can work quickly.
Put the word out among your friends and family—those you expect to invite to your big day.
Can anyone recommend a must-have local DJ for our wedding?
The best part about this add-on strategy to your internet search is the ability for follow up questions. Because you are familiar — or even close — with this audience, you can likely ask as many follow-up questions as you like.
What did you like best about your DJ?
Are there any questions I should ask my shortlist of local DJs?
Anything you would have liked to have known ahead of time?
These brief conversations can help you quickly narrow your search for a local DJ. They can also help you know what to ask potential vendors when you meet them in person.
5. Keep Asking
When you have done the legwork and found a short list of local DJs — you’ve read their online reviews, checked for industry awards, and cross-checked with any personal recommendations — it’s time to meet your potential vendors in person.
Be sure to come prepared with a list of questions. Ultimately, you’re looking for an experienced local DJ who will understand your vision for your wedding.
An exceptional DJ understands the ebbs and flows of the evening; they can respond to the interests and mood of your guests, keeping your wedding reception flowing smoothly, with the energy and tone appropriate to each moment.
Don’t be afraid to ask a local DJ how they would handle certain events — perhaps an empty dance floor or a technology failure. As they respond, you’ll get a better sense of their experience, confidence, and their willingness to make your special day about you.
